Executive Assistant
The Executive Assistant provides administrative and project coordination support to the Center Director to ensure DOL and corporate deliverables, internal and external communications, and special projects are accomplished in a timely manner with quality and accuracy.

Qualifications and Experience MinimumPost-secondary degree or certification in business, project management, or related field and three years of business office experience, or equivalent combination of education and experience. Ability to work independently and use good judgment. Excellent interpersonal, customer service, and written/verbal communication skills. Requires the ability to keyboard accurately at 50 wpm. Extensive knowledge of composition, grammar, spelling, and punctuation.
PreferredBachelor's degree in business or project management professional (PMP) certification and five years related business office experience
